Primary Human Skeletal Muscle Cells (SkMC), PromoCell
Supplier: Promocell
Primary Human Skeletal Muscle Cells (SkMC) are isolated from different skeletal muscles (e.g. Musculus pectoralis major) from adult single donors (lot specific source information is available on request). They are positive for sarcomeric myosin and negative for smooth muscle specific α-actin. New skeletal muscle cells originate from quiescent satellite cells, which are located in the muscle fibers between the basal lamina and the sarcolemma. Quiescent satellite cells are activated by stimuli such as muscle damage. After activation, the cells, now called myoblasts, start to proliferate and fuse with damaged muscle fibers or with one another forming new myotubes.

Normal Human Epidermal Melanocytes (NHEM), PromoCell
Supplier: Promocell
Primary Normal Human Epidermal Melanocytes (NHEM) are isolated from the epidermis of juvenile foreskin or adult skin from different locations including the face, the breasts, the abdomen, and the thighs. They are located in the stratum basale, but branch out between the keratinocytes in suprabasal layers. About 5-10 % of the cells in the epidermis are melanocytes. The main purpose of melanocytes is the production of melanin, the protein responsible for the pigmentation of the skin, eyes, and hair. Melanin protects the cells in the skin and in deeper layers from the hazardous effects of UV radiation.

Human Aortic Smooth Muscle Cells (HAoSMC), PromoCell
Supplier: Promocell
Primary Human Aortic Smooth Muscle Cells (HAoSMC) are isolated from plaque-free regions of the human aorta and stain positive for smooth muscle α-actin. The pulsatile pressure produced by the heart causes a cyclic distention of the aorta. The smooth muscle cells in the aortic wall subsequently contract it again. Changes in the arterial wall, associated with vascular diseases such as atherosclerosis and hypertension, strongly influence this process.
